No Longer Brothers
After months of waiting for Danny (Asher Antonyzyn) and Rocco (Finn Carr) to have it out over the latter shooting Cullum (Andrew Hawkes) and letting Jason (Steve Burton) take the blame, GH fans finally saw that moment. Rocco and Danny did not disappoint either.
Danny was enraged at the fact that Rocco didn’t just betray him but allowed him to lose the only parent he had still alive. Things went from bad to worse when Rocco wouldn’t agree to turn himself in so Jason could go free.
The two brothers ended up in a heated argument. Danny called Rocco a coward, and the situation was about to get more intense until Lulu (Alex Havins) broke them up.
Betrayal Is Everywhere
Lulu and Rocco learned that Charlotte (Bluesy Burke) found out Rocco shot Cullum and told Danny. After the latter left, Rocco fought with Charlotte for choosing Danny over her brother.
Charlotte stood by her decision that Danny had a right to know. Rocco, though, was angry at his sister, and their dynamic was changed in an instant.
If that wasn’t bad enough. Danny went straight to Jack (Chris McKenna) at Turning Woods, claiming he knew who really shot Cullum and it wasn’t Jason.
